Изменить размер NIB - PullRequest
       4

Изменить размер NIB

0 голосов
/ 21 октября 2011

Может кто-нибудь показать мне, как изменить ширину пера в соответствии с UITableViewCell.Прямо сейчас он установлен на 320, когда я редактирую перо напрямую, но когда я открываю его в Ipad, он по-прежнему шириной 320.

 - (void)didSelectObject:(id)object atIndexPath:(NSIndexPath*)path {
PMID = nil;
NSString *str = [[NSString stringWithFormat:@"%@",[object URL]] stringByReplacingOccurrencesOfString:@"tt://actions/"
                                     withString:@""];


NSArray *firstSplit = [str componentsSeparatedByString:@"/"];
NSString *number1 = [firstSplit objectAtIndex:0];    
NSString *number2 = [firstSplit objectAtIndex:1];

TTTableViewCell* cell = (TTTableViewCell*) [self.tableView 
                                            cellForRowAtIndexPath:path]; 

NSArray *nib = nil;
if ([[[NSUserDefaults standardUserDefaults] objectForKey:@"Admin"] isEqualToString:@"Admin"]){
nib = [[NSBundle mainBundle] loadNibNamed:@"MenuView" 
                                        owner:self options:nil];
}else if ([[NSString stringWithFormat:@"%d",[number1 intValue]] isEqualToString:[NSString stringWithFormat:@"%@", [[NSUserDefaults standardUserDefaults] objectForKey:@"IDKey"]]]){
nib = [[NSBundle mainBundle] loadNibNamed:@"MenuView2" 
                                    owner:self options:nil];
}else{
nib = [[NSBundle mainBundle] loadNibNamed:@"MenuView3" 
                                    owner:self options:nil];
}
  UIView *menuView = nil;

for (id object in nib) {
    if ([object isKindOfClass:[UIView class]]) {
        menuView = (UIView *) object;
    }
}

[self showMenu:menuView forCell:cell animated:YES]; 
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...